There They Go Again

News broke last week that the IRS targeted Tea Party groups for special investigation prior to the last presidential election. The IRS has apologized, initially blaming overzealous "low-level employees" (aren't they all?) for the program. Although subsequent reports have revealed that the IRS higher-ups have known long about the program, I would never doubt the zeal of low-level IRS employees.
